Scopolamine, an anticholinergic medicine is one of the secondary metabolites of plants from Solanaceae (nightshade) family of plants, such as henbane, jimson weed (Datura), angel's trumpets (Brugmansia) and corkwood (Duboisia), used to relieve nausea, vomiting and dizziness associated with motion sickness and recovery from anaesthesia and surgery. Scopolamine may also be used in the treatment of parkinsonism, spastic muscle states, irritable bowel syndrome, diverticulitis, and other conditions. It has many effects in the body including decreasing the secretion of fluids, slowing the stomach and intestines and dilation of the pupils.
